A traditional three-bedroom mid-terraced home located in a popular residential area of Bridgend, within walking distance of the town centre, local schools and everyday amenities. Dating back to the early 1900s, this solidly built property has been owned by the same family for many years and now offers an exciting renovation opportunity. Benefitting from two reception rooms, a first-floor bathroom, a ground floor WC and an enclosed rear courtyard with rear lane access, this property is ideal for buyers looking to modernise and create a home to their own taste.

Ground Floor

The property is entered via a UPVC door into an entrance porch, with a glazed wooden door opening into the entrance hallway. Stairs rise to the first floor, while doors provide access to both reception rooms.

The front lounge enjoys a window overlooking the front aspect and laminate flooring. A sliding door opens into the second reception room, offering flexibility as a dining room or additional sitting room. This room features tiled flooring, a central chimney breast with recessed alcoves, a window overlooking the rear garden and useful under stairs storage.

The kitchen continues the tiled flooring and is fitted with a range of base, wall and drawer units with work surfaces over. There is an integrated electric oven with electric hob, space for a washing machine and fridge/freezer, along with a useful recessed shelving area. Windows to the side and rear provide natural light, while a door leads directly to the rear garden.

Beyond the kitchen is a small rear passage with a wall-mounted wash hand basin and splash back tiling, leading to a separate ground floor WC-a practical addition rarely found in properties of this style.

First Floor

The split-level landing provides access to all three bedrooms and the family bathroom. The original floorboards are exposed throughout the landing and bedrooms, offering an opportunity for restoration or new flooring.

There are two bedrooms positioned at the front of the property, including the main bedroom, while the third bedroom overlooks the rear garden.

A generous storage cupboard houses the Ideal Logic combination boiler and provides additional storage space. The family bathroom is particularly spacious for a property of this age and comprises a panelled bath, pedestal wash hand basin, WC, tiled flooring and a window to the rear.

Outside

To the rear is an enclosed courtyard-style garden with concrete pathways and patio areas, complemented by raised flower beds with mature shrubs. A gate at the rear provides useful lane access, with the garden enclosed by block-built boundary walls.
